My Daughter and Her Husband Banned Me from Seeing My Granddaughter – And the Reason Left Me Completely Speechless

I’m 57, and my life has always revolved around my daughter, Chloe. I raised her alone after her father walked out the day she was born. When she had her first child, Ava, I thought my world was complete. But soon, Chloe and her husband, Ryan, began shutting me out. He blocked me at the door, and Chloe told me coldly, “Don’t come around anymore, Mom.” I replayed every moment at the hospital, wondering what I’d done wrong—until a nurse, Claire, stopped me in a grocery aisle.

She revealed she’d overheard Ryan telling his mother he’d “turn Chloe against Linda” so I’d never see my granddaughter. I wrote Chloe a letter, telling her I loved her and asking only for a conversation. Days later, she showed up on my porch with Ava. Through tears, Chloe admitted Ryan had been planting lies: that I doubted her as a mother, that I’d interfere. Exhausted and vulnerable, she believed him.

Together, we confronted him. Faced with the truth, Ryan shrugged, saying it was “for the best.” Chloe told him to leave. In the weeks after, she blocked his mother’s number and began rebuilding trust with me. Slowly, forgiveness grew through small acts—sharing meals, folding laundry, rocking Ava together.

Now my kitchen holds a high chair again, and laughter fills the house. We can’t reclaim lost time, but truth brought my girls back home.
